Understanding Bioclear

Bioclear uses special tooth-shaped plastic pieces known as matrices, which surround each tooth to serve as a mold. The dentist injects warm composite around the tooth, shaping it to create a beautiful tooth that fills in the open spaces around your tooth. 

Unlike traditional braces, Bioclear does not require metal wires and brackets to be bonded to the tooth.

Minimally Invasive 

Unlike other traditional general dentistry techniques, Bioclear requires little to no preparation. With options like porcelain veneers, for example, a dentist removes a layer of the tooth’s natural structure to accommodate the veneers, making them a permanent solution.

When addressing open spaces with Bioclear, though, the tooth’s enamel is preserved. This minimizes the risk of nerve damage, reduces post-care sensitivity, and delivers incredibly beautiful results.   

Quick Results

Depending on the amount of work needed, many Bioclear treatments can be completed in a single appointment. Patients appreciate this because it minimizes their chair time and transforms their smiles within a few hours.  

Durability 

Some dental materials are rigid, meaning they have no give. Bioclear composite material, on the other hand, has strength but also flexes with the teeth, providing more long-lasting results. 

When properly maintained, Bioclear restorations often last as long as veneers would. With routine brushing and flossing, this material can last ten years or more, which is significantly longer than traditional bonding procedures.

The Bioclear Procedure

The Bioclear method follows a detailed process aimed at delivering outstanding cosmetic results and superior restorations. 

Consultation

Every procedure begins with a consultation, even if it is at your routine cleaning appointment. Your dentist will thoroughly check your oral health by examining your tooth structure, locate areas needing treatment, and create a treatment plan. 

They’ll consider your aesthetic goals to craft a plan addressing your unique cosmetic concerns and oral health needs.

Application

On the day of your appointment, the affected teeth are prepared. The tooth surface is conditioned to ensure the material adheres securely to the tooth, and your dentist will choose a Bioclear matrix that matches the size and shape of each tooth being treated. 

The matrix surrounds the tooth, creating a tight fit to help create the restoration. It acts as a mold to ensure your newly shaped tooth has clean edges and blends naturally with adjacent teeth.

Your dentist then injects composite resin into the matrix to create a new shape that closes the spaces. The composite material color will match your adjacent teeth, allowing it to blend in flawlessly with your smile. 

A special curing light hardens the material, creating a strong bond between the composite and the tooth. Once the material hardens, the dentist removes the matrix and trims away excess material. The final restoration is shaped and polished so that it has a natural-looking smooth finish.

Aftercare

Maintaining Bioclear restorations is similar to caring for your natural teeth. Brushing twice and flossing once daily can eliminate lingering food particles and plaque

Make sure to also keep up with routine dental visits to ensure your Bioclear remains intact. During these visits, your dentist can examine your restorations for signs of wear. Traditionally, dentists recommend these visits every six months.
